2004 E320 W211
Need help Nut is stuck looking for options!!

So I'm workin on my alternator and everything is off minus the positive terminal for it and the last nut will not break free I've used a 1/4 hex impact and about all the ratchets that fit its a 13mm please someone help me out here need it fixed

Nut splitter
Dremel
Air chisel --> secret weapon. I used an air chisel to put the beatdown on a rusted/seized front axle fill plug on a 4Runner. Place the chisel blade mostly perpendicular to a nut face, offset from the bolt axis, Give the chisel some juice and either turn the screw or slice it into pieces.

an air chisel will damage the battery internally!

that nut is thin, center punch a nut face, then drill an 1/8” hole, then 1/4”, you maybe will need jobber length bits to clear the drill chuck. 1/4” should cut thru top and bottom of nut, if not go 5/16” or…

This is an alternator, not a battery, agree? An impact has already been used. An air chisel is no different, it simply applies the blows in a different orientation and more concentrated in the desired direction for the nut to move.
